Monye and Care back for Quins


Danny Care and Ugo Monye return to the Harlequins side for tomorrow's clash with Gloucester.

They will be joined in the starting line-up by their England team mate Nick Easter, who returns from a calf injury sustained against Worcester.

With the return of Nick Evans last week for the away trip to Franklins' Gardens, the 23 man Quins team is almost back to full strength.

With captain Will Skinner and Argentine international Gonzalo Tiesi their only absentees, it will be a strong and determined team that will run out at the Stoop tomorrow (Saturday).

Unbeaten at the Stoop in the Guinness Premiership since September's loss against Saracens, Quins will know that tomorrows opponents will be a tough side to beat.

There are no changes to the front five from last Saturdays game against Northampton, but the return of Nick Easter to the familiar number eight shirt sees a re-shuffle in the back row, with Tom Guest and Chris Robshaw joining forces on the flank.

Neil McMillan starts on the bench, replacing Chris York.

In the backs, the return of Care and Monye sees Karl Dickson and Tom Williams take their places on the bench.

Harlequins team to play Gloucester, Saturday 28th November. Kick off 3pm.

1 CERI JONES 2 TANI FUGA 3 JOHN ANDRESS 4 JAMES PERCIVAL 5 GEORGE ROBSON 6 TOM GUEST 7 CHRIS ROBSHAW 8 NICK EASTER (Capt) 9 DANNY CARE 10 NICK EVANS 11 UGO MONYE 12 NILS MORDT 13 GEORGE LOWE 14 DAVID STRETTLE 15 MIKE BROWN

16 CHRIS BROOKER 17 ASTON CROALL 18 MARK LAMBERT 19 LEWIS STEVENSON 20 NEIL McMILLAN 21 KARL DICKSON 22 RORY CLEGG 23 TOM WILLIAMS
